Angela Parker and Sam Caplan

Constructing a Purpose-Built Career

Angela Parker, CEO and co-founder of Realized Worth, and Sam Caplan discuss the realities of what it takes to build a career around a strong sense of purpose.
 
Listen on:

Whether you’re at the beginning of your career or you’re decades in, working in CSR requires a unique ability to balance conflicting priorities. At a time when there’s more urgency than ever around social impact, Angela Parker believes that practitioners have a golden opportunity to redefine the value of their work.  

This episode covers how to:

  • Better understand your role as a facilitator
  • Apply a strategic framework to social impact
  • Find the organizations that align with your values  
  • Connect DEI and CSR initiatives across teams
guests
Angela Parker

Angela Parker is CEO and co-founder of Realized Worth, a consultancy that helps companies build meaningful social impact programs. She is a prolific writer, speaker, and consultant whose work focuses on the practical application of transformative learning theory in corporate settings.

Sam Caplan

Sam Caplan is the Vice President of Social Impact at Submittable, a platform that foundations, governments, nonprofits, and other changemakers use to launch, manage, and measure impactful granting and CSR programs. Inspired by the amazing work performed by practitioners of all stripes, Sam strives to help them achieve their missions through better, more effective software.

Sam formerly served as founder of New Spark Strategy, Chief Information Officer at the Walton Family Foundation, and head of technology at the Walmart Foundation. He consults, advises, and writes on social impact technology, strategy, and innovation.
